University of Memphis study finds no major air quality deterioration around xAI's Colossus 1
TinfoilTricorn · x · 2026-09-17
University of Memphis researchers compared two full 12-month periods in nearby Boxtown and Riverview before and after Colossus 1 began operations.
Key findings:
- No significant deterioration across six pollutants plus surface temperature
- Ozone, SO₂ and CO fell significantly
- PM2.5, NO₂ and formaldehyde remained statistically unchanged
- Post-operation pollutant levels generally decreased across all locations
The team used satellite data calibrated with readings from local monitoring stations. The results contrast with earlier community concerns about data center pollution.
